用同时蒸馏萃取法对甘肃产白苏子挥发性组分(VF)和半挥发组分(SVF)进行了提取,用GC-MS对以上两组分进行了分析,用超氧负离子自由基和DPPH自由基清除法进行了抗氧化活性实验。结果表明,VF的主要成分为水芹烯(相对质量分数5.72%),桉油精(6.58%),2-甲氧基苯酚(4.55%),丁香酚(6.13%),蒎烯(3.07%),紫苏酮(10.51%),n-十六酸(5.81%)等;SVF的主要成分为α-亚麻酸(16.21%),n-十六酸(4.11%),2-甲氧基苯酚(6.65%),α-亚油酸(4.44%)等;白苏子提取物对DPPH和超氧负离子自由基O2-.的清除作用呈量效关系;挥发油对超氧负离子自由基O2-.的清除作用的IC50值(0.030 5 g/L)比半挥发性组分IC50值(0.574 g/L)要低,存在显著性差异(t=2.93,p<0.05);挥发油对DPPH的清除作用的IC50(0.133 g/L)值比半挥发组分IC50值(2.75 g/L)要低,存在显著性差异(t=4.02,p<0.05)。研究结果表明白苏子是良好的天然抗氧化剂资源。
The volatile components (VF) and semi-volatile components (SVF) of Perilla frutescens produced in Gansu Province were extracted by simultaneous distillation and extraction method. The above two components were analyzed by GC-MS and superoxide anion radicals were used. The DPPH radical scavenging method was tested for its antioxidant activity. The results showed that the main components of VF were phellandrene (relative mass fraction 5.72%), carotenol (6.58%), 2-methoxyphenol (4.55%), eugenol (6.13%), terpene (3.07% ), perilla tuber (10.51%), n-hexadecanoic acid (5.81%), etc; SVF’s main components are alpha-linolenic acid (16.21%), n-hexadecanoic acid (4.11%), 2-methoxy Phenol (6.65%), α-linolenic acid (4.44%), etc.; The extract of Perilla frondosa extract has a dose-effect relationship between DPPH and superoxide anion free radical O2-. The volatile oil is superoxide anion radical O2-. The IC50 value of the scavenging effect (0.030 5 g/L) was lower than the semi-volatile component IC50 value (0.574 g/L), and there was a significant difference (t=2.93, p<0.05); the removal of DPPH by volatile oil The IC50 value (0.133 g/L) was lower than the semi-volatile fraction IC50 value (2.75 g/L), and there was a significant difference (t=4.02, p<0.05). The results of the study indicate that Perilla frutescens is a good source of natural antioxidants.
